Competition or cooperation? Amazon announces its latest interoperability initiative with Shopify

For a long time, the independent website building platform Shopify seems to have been regarded as a friendly competitor of the cross-border e-commerce platform Amazon. Recently, Amazon announced that Amazon logistics can be tracked on the Shopify website. This news has undoubtedly sparked widespread discussion.

 

On June 25, Amazon issued a short message stating that if Shopify independent site sellers choose Amazon Multi-Channel Fulfillment ( MCF) service for their orders , buyers of the order can view logistics tracking information directly on the Shopify website .

 

On the Shopify order confirmation page , buyers will see a track.amazon.com link and click on it to view the latest logistics tracking information. Sellers can also view Amazon logistics tracking information on Swiship .

 

In April this year , Shopify added the option to link an Amazon account. This new feature began to be highlighted at the top of the store's main page, allowing users to automatically extract new Amazon order information by linking their accounts, thereby enabling Amazon order tracking.

 

At the same time, users can link their Amazon accounts in the "Add orders automatically" section in Shopify's "Settings." Currently, users can link their Gmail, Outlook, and Amazon accounts in Shopify.

 

So, what are the similarities and differences between Amazon and Shopify?

 

To put it in a more popular way, the Amazon platform is similar to a large shopping mall in life, where sellers can rent or buy shops and operate them. The mall will provide unified property services such as security and cleaning, but sellers also need to abide by the mall's rules and regulations. If the mall is popular enough, all the shops in the mall will receive considerable customer traffic.

 

Amazon is such an "online mall". It has complete and strict platform policies that all sellers must abide by. Sellers have less freedom to operate, and their business data may be monitored by the platform. However, for many small and micro businesses and emerging brands, by entering Amazon, they have the opportunity to gain higher exposure and traffic for their stores.

 

In comparison, Shopify is an independent website building platform in the SaaS field , and a tool to help cross-border e-commerce companies build independent websites . Sellers can pay a certain fee to use various themes , templates , etc. to create their own independent websites online .

 

Independent website sellers have extremely high freedom and information security index. They can establish their own website rules without worrying about third parties monitoring business data.

 

Today, when the traffic dividends of large platforms are getting smaller and smaller , jumping out of third-party platforms, retaining one's own customers , and building one's own brand seem to be the next turning point opportunity for online e-commerce operations.
